HotelChatter brings word about some big changes underway at 345 West 35th Street, a 14-story oldie near Penn Station that was floated as a possible hotel conversion. That's precisely what's happening! In 2011, the building will open as the TRYP New York City - Times Square South (catchy!), the first North American property for the brand that started as a mid-priced European hotel chain (it was acquired by Wyndham Hotels last summer). The 173-room hotel will be "infused with Mediterranean elements," so we're guessing it's going to look pretty different from nearby old-school icon the New Yorker hotel.
